Output 6940676b72da4f4dbb01f0d85c37317b17524b2c270e14b311d049ad876cbd02:0

value
707110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ef16543a608da7dc3213254c66e34f5f12d76ad5 OP_EQUAL
address
3PVCAqakzv5jdm5CZW4B65CUDLo6Fp54Zg
transaction
6940676b72da4f4dbb01f0d85c37317b17524b2c270e14b311d049ad876cbd02
spent
true